For stubborn stains, like those soy sauces, red wines, and vinaigrettes our founder mentioned at the top of her segment, use a pretreating solution on your fabrics before tossing. Add 1 cup of white vinegar to the washing machine along with the detergent. Hot white vinegar dissolves detergent residue in washcloth fibers. Vinegar is a natural acid that can help. Learn how to whiten your washcloths and remove soap buildup to ultimately keep your white wash cloths white. Thoroughly mix the hot vinegar and water. Pour 1 cup of hot white vinegar and 1/2 cup of hot water in a bowl. Learn tips for getting rid of stains on kitchen towels naturally and keeping those linens clean. If washcloths seem stained after one wash cycle, wash them again, adding 1/2 cup bleach to the. Vinegar removes mildew stains and odors, and also helps keep washcloths soft.
